Judge Greg Mathis Accused Of Pulling Gun On L.A. City Employees
Judge Greg Mathis got into a heated exchange with Los Angeles city workers and it looks like a gun may have been involved.
According to law enforcement, an employee from the L.A. Dept. of Water and Power made a report Tuesday (July 25) accusing Judge Greg Mathis of threatening workers with a gun. The employee claims Mathis became angry after workers asked him to move his vehicle. Things escalated and Mathis allegedly flashed and pointed a gun at the employees.
However, Mathis denies the employee’s account of the incident and has a different version of what transpired. The TV Judge told TMZ the employees were actually blocking his vehicle in, and he was unable to pull out of his driveway. Things escalated when Mathis got out of his vehicle and one of the employees threatened to run him over with their work truck if he didn’t move. That is when the Judge informed the men that he had a gun on him. However, Mathis says he never pulled the weapon out nor pointed it at anyone.

Eventually, both parties calmed down and the LADWP employees continued on with their work further down the street. However, it didn’t end there. The employees later reported the incident to law enforcement. The LAPD took a brandishing report and the case is officially under investigation.
No further comment has been made by Judge Greg Mathis.
